Every time we open Explorer (classic or the original Win 7), whether it be from C: drive or another drive what you end up on the left column is Libraries being opened and showing its sub folders (Documents, Music, etc.) and also the folder of your computer (which has a name you gave it when you installed windows). Below it are sub-folders, 'AppData, Application Data, Contacts, Cookies, etc.).
This showing of sub-folders bothers me in a few ways -1- the list is endless -2- some of the folders you can't even access ("Location is not available" message pops up) -3- I never use most of those sub-folders and most importantly of all -4- what I want is below this long list of sub-folders which forces me to scroll down.
My questions are these -1- How can I stop explorer opening itself with all of these sub-folders showing (just show its main folder and not its subs) -2- Can I safely 100% delete some of these folders since I never but never use them for ex, my Libraries.
The main reason why I downloaded and installed Classic Shell is because these 2 things bothered me so how can I change this? thanks

Don't delete anything, just hide it. You can do a few tricks in Explorer to clean up the navigation pane:

1. From Tools menu -> Folder Options: General tab You can uncheck the option "Show all folders" so a lot of unnecessary folders get hidden.
2. In Folder Options: View tab: Check the option: Hide empty drives in the Computer folder.
3. Right-click the individual libraries (Documents, Pictures etc) and choose "Don't show in navigation pane" so only the parent "Libraries" item gets shown.
4. To completely hide special items like Libraries, Homegroup, Network, if you don't need them in the navigation pane, you can use a tool like Windows 7 Navigation Pane Customizer: http://www.door2windows.com/windows-7-navigation-pane-customizer-show-hide-rename-items-in-windows-explorer-navigation-pane/
